- The ruins of Palenque are situated in the Mexican State of Chiapas. They stand on a narrow shelf on the northern slope of the foothills of the Sierra de las Naranjas.
Many of the glass plates in this collection have been published in Maudslay's Biologia centrali-americana 1889-1902. Photograph reference for this negative; Am,Maud,B63.41 and Am,Maud,B66.29
